For disposal – 30m swine flu doses

The national stockpile of 30m swine flu vaccine doses will be available for the coming flu season, when swine flu is expected to circulate.

But according to the Department of Health this stockpile expires in October 2011 meaning any doses not administered this winter will be unusable by next year’s flu season.

Last week, DoH accounts showed how the department lost over £200m on unused monovalent swine flu vaccine and antivirals in 2009/10. The department wrote off the loss but said the vaccine would be retained for future use. Unfortunately, the current product combines swine flu with the seasonal vaccine product so most of the stockpile is destined for incineration.
